What is Longevity Training?
Longevity training is a science-based approach to fitness designed to maximize healthspan—the number of years you live in good health—rather than just lifespan.
It combines:
Functional strength training (movements that translate to real life)
Cardiovascular conditioning (for heart health)
Flexibility and mobility work (for movement quality)
Balance training (to prevent falls)
Stress management (for mental resilience)
Unlike traditional bodybuilding or extreme fitness trends, longevity training is sustainable, injury-resistant, and tailored to your individual needs.
The goal isn’t to become an athlete. The goal is to remain capable, independent, and energetic for decades to come.

The Science Behind Longevity Training and Aging
How Your Body Ages
Aging happens at the cellular level, but the effects are visible in three main areas:
1. Muscle Loss (Sarcopenia)
Without targeted stimulus, you lose about 0.5% of muscle mass per year after age 25. This accelerates after 65.
How longevity training helps: Resistance training triggers muscle protein synthesis, maintaining and building muscle regardless of age.
2. Bone Density Decline
Bones become brittle without mechanical stress. Women especially face osteoporosis risk after menopause.
How longevity training helps: Weight-bearing exercises create the stress bones need to stay dense and strong.
3. Cardiovascular Decline
Your heart’s efficiency decreases about 10% per decade without intervention.
How longevity training helps: Consistent cardio and interval training maintain heart strength and circulation.

7 Essential Exercises for Longevity Training
These exercises form the foundation of any longevity training program. They’re functional, scalable, and safe when performed correctly.
1. Goblet Squats
Why it matters: Builds leg strength, improves mobility, strengthens knees and hips.
How to do it:- Hold a dumbbell at chest height
- Lower your body as if sitting in a chair
- Keep your weight in your heels
- Stand back up without locking knees
- Longevity benefit: Maintains the ability to stand up from a chair—essential independence.
Progression: Start with 15-20 lbs, increase weight gradually.
2. Push-ups (Modified or Full)
Why it matters: Maintains upper body strength, chest health, shoulder stability.
How to do it: - Start in plank position (hands under shoulders)
- Lower your body until chest nearly touches the ground
- Push back up
- Modify on knees or against a wall if needed
Longevity benefit: Preserves the upper body strength needed for daily tasks.
Progression: Wall push-ups → Incline push-ups → Full push-ups.
3. Deadlifts (with Light Weight)
Why it matters: Strengthens the posterior chain, improves posture, protects your back.
How to do it: - Stand with feet hip-width apart
- Hold a dumbbell or barbell at thigh level
- Lower the weight by hinging at hips (not squatting)
- Return to standing position
Longevity benefit: Prevents the forward slouch that develops with age.
Progression: Bodyweight → Dumbbell → Barbell as strength increases.
4. Walking Lunges
Why it matters: Builds single-leg strength, improves balance, strengthens glutes and quads.
How to do it: - Stand tall
- Step forward with one leg
- Lower your body until both knees are bent at 90 degrees
- Push through front heel to return to start
- Alternate legs
Longevity benefit: Enhances stability for walking, climbing stairs, and preventing falls.
Progression: Bodyweight → Holding dumbbells → Adding a pause at the bottom.
5. Plank Holds
Why it matters: Strengthens core, improves posture, protects the spine.
How to do it: - Hold a plank position (elbows under shoulders)
- Keep your body in a straight line
- Hold for 30-60 seconds, rest, repeat
Longevity benefit: A strong core prevents falls and back pain—two major issues in aging.
Progression: Progress from 30 seconds to 2-3 minutes, add movement variations.
6. Farmer’s Carries
Why it matters: Builds grip strength, stabilizes shoulders, improves posture.
How to do it: - Hold a dumbbell or kettlebell in each hand
- Walk for 30-60 seconds
- Set down and rest
Longevity benefit: Grip strength is a predictor of longevity and independence.
Progression: Increase weight, distance, or time.
7. Incline Walking (The 12-3-30 Workout)
Why it matters: Excellent cardiovascular training without joint stress.
How to do it: - Set treadmill to 12% incline
- Walk at 3 mph for 30 minutes
- This trend went viral for a reason—it works
Longevity benefit: Builds cardiovascular fitness while being low-impact on joints.
Science: A recent study showed this matches the calorie burn of traditional running with less injury risk.
Building Your Longevity Training Program
The Weekly Framework
Here’s a sample week of longevity training suitable for beginners to intermediate athletes:
Monday: Strength Focus
- 5-minute warm-up (easy walking)
- Goblet squats: 3 sets of 10-12 reps
- Push-ups: 3 sets of 8-10 reps
- Plank holds: 3 sets of 45 seconds
- 5-minute cool-down
Tuesday: Cardio Focus
- 30 minutes incline walking (12% incline, 3 mph)
- OR 20 minutes moderate cycling
- OR 30 minutes brisk walking
Wednesday: Mobility and Recovery
- 15-minute yoga or stretching
- Foam rolling
- Breathing exercises
Thursday: Strength Focus
- 5-minute warm-up
- Deadlifts: 3 sets of 8-10 reps
- Walking lunges: 3 sets of 10 per leg
- Farmer’s carries: 3 sets of 45 seconds
- 5-minute cool-down
Friday: Active Recovery
- 20-30 minutes easy walk
- Light stretching
- Breathing work
Saturday & Sunday: Rest or Gentle Movement
- One rest day, one active recovery day (walk, swim, yoga)
Progressive Overload in Longevity Training
Longevity training still requires progression—but at a sustainable pace.
How to progress safely:
- Increase reps (before increasing weight)
- Increase sets (add another set every 2-3 weeks)
- Increase weight (5-10% increases are ideal)
- Decrease rest periods (do sets faster, with same effort)
- Add variations (single-leg versions, paused reps)
The key: Progress slowly. Small, consistent improvements compound into major transformations over months and years.
Nutrition Strategies to Support Your Training
Longevity training requires proper fuel. Here’s what the science says:
Protein Intake
Target: 0.7-1 gram per pound of body weight daily
- Supports muscle recovery
- Signals your body to maintain muscle
- Prevents muscle loss with age
Best sources: Eggs, fish, Greek yogurt, lean meat, legumes, tofu

Recovery and Sleep: The Forgotten Pillar
Here’s a truth about longevity training: You don’t get stronger in the gym. You get stronger during recovery.
Sleep and Longevity Training
Research is clear: poor sleep sabotages longevity training results.
During sleep:
- Muscle protein synthesis increases by up to 40%
- Cortisol (stress hormone) decreases
- Growth hormone peaks
- Cognitive function restores
Target: 7-9 hours nightly for optimal results.
Sleep tips:
- Consistent bed time (even weekends)
- Dark, cool room (60-67°F ideal)
- No screens 1 hour before bed
- Avoid caffeine after 2 PM
Active Recovery Days
These aren’t “off days”—they’re strategic rest.
On active recovery days:
- Walk 20-30 minutes
- Do light stretching or yoga
- Use a foam roller
- Practice breathing exercises
This keeps blood flowing, speeds recovery, and maintains momentum.
Deload Weeks
Every 4-6 weeks, reduce training volume by 40-50%.
This prevents overtraining, reduces injury risk, and actually improves long-term progress.
Common Mistakes in Longevity Training
Mistake #1: Training Too Hard, Too Fast
The problem: High-intensity training sounds impressive, but it increases injury risk.
The fix: Longevity training should feel sustainable. You should be able to have a conversation during cardio.
Mistake #2: Neglecting Mobility Work
The problem: Strength without mobility leads to stiffness and injury.
The fix: Dedicate 2-3 sessions weekly to stretching, yoga, or mobility drills.
Mistake #3: Inconsistent Training
The problem: Sporadic workouts don’t create adaptation. Your body needs consistency.
The fix: Aim for 3-4 sessions weekly, every week. This is more important than intensity.
Mistake #4: Ignoring Recovery
The problem: Rest feels lazy, so people skip it. This backfires.
The fix: Schedule recovery like you schedule workouts. It’s equally important.
Mistake #5: One-Size-Fits-All Approach
The problem: Your neighbor’s program might not work for you.
The fix: Tailor programs to your age, abilities, and goals. Start conservatively.

Frequently Asked Questions About Longevity Training
Q1: At what age should I start longevity training?
A: Ideally, yesterday. But the second-best time is today. You can start longevity training at any age. The principles scale from 25 to 85+. Older beginners may need modified versions of exercises, but the benefits are just as real.
Q2: How long does it take to see results from longevity training?
A: You’ll feel differences (better energy, sleep) within 2-3 weeks. Visible strength and body composition changes appear in 6-8 weeks. Major health improvements (blood pressure, bloodwork) show up in 3-6 months. Stick with it—the best results come over years, not weeks.
Q3: Can I do longevity training if I have joint problems?
A: Yes, with modifications. Low-impact options include swimming, cycling, modified versions of strength exercises, and yoga. Work with a physical therapist to modify movements safely. Longevity training can actually improve joint health when done correctly.
Q4: Do I need expensive equipment for longevity training?
A: No. Bodyweight exercises work perfectly. If you want equipment: dumbbells ($100-200), a yoga mat ($20-50), and a pull-up bar ($30-100) get you 90% of the way there. Fancy gyms aren’t necessary—consistency is.
Q5: How often should I do longevity training each week?
A: 3-4 strength sessions, 2-3 cardio sessions, and 1-2 mobility sessions weekly is ideal. That’s 6-8 total sessions, but many are shorter. Rest days are essential—at least 1-2 per week.
Q6: What if I’ve never exercised before—is longevity training too advanced?
A: Not at all. Longevity training is designed to be scalable. Start with walking, basic bodyweight exercises, and light weights. Progress at your own pace. There’s no “too late” to start.
Q7: Can longevity training reduce disease risk?
A: Absolutely. Research shows consistent longevity training reduces risk of heart disease, diabetes, cancer, and cognitive decline. It also improves blood pressure, cholesterol, blood sugar, and mental health markers.
Q8: Should I hire a trainer for longevity training?
A: If you can afford it, especially at the start. A trainer ensures proper form, prevents injury, and provides accountability. Many trainers now specialize in longevity training. Online coaching is more affordable than in-person and still highly effective.
